Output 25b3e23340ab95b5f66465603d567ad708ec7734fe966b452ec8968012bdfaed:0

value
851004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30af08864812aa62db0c1c03c1ba8ddbe5bc110f OP_EQUAL
address
368S3H6uBf35FGvo7A7QzxwLoZchYKPiHH
transaction
25b3e23340ab95b5f66465603d567ad708ec7734fe966b452ec8968012bdfaed
spent
true